## Trace Store — Plugin Authors

Vexline propagates trace IDs via the `x-vex-trace` header across all microservices. Spans land in the trace store within ~2s; plugins must not write spans directly. Query the read replica only. Sampling is 10% in staging, configurable per plugin manifest. For local span inspection, connect to the trace store read replica using the following connection string.

database URL for bahop-yagep: mssql://sildor_svc:35ha7jz@db-fb6d.nelvrodyn.example:5432/casath

Meeting notes — Test device logistics (excerpt)

The locked case of Verity-9 test devices remains in the secure cage until collection by Hartwell Secure Transit on Thursday. The shift lead verifies the case seal and lock integrity beforehand and records the check in the custody log. The courier hand-over must follow the confidential instruction below.

dispatch memo: the sorius tamius courier leaves the praeth ledger at gate 4873 under passcode 928014

This page documents the variables touched by the reconnect bug fix under review. Previously, clients reconnecting within the grace window were assigned fresh session IDs, duplicating subscriptions. The fix introduces `WS_RESUME_WINDOW_SEC` (default 30) and `WS_MAX_RESUME_ATTEMPTS` (default 5). Reviewers should confirm both are set in every environment file, since missing values silently disable resumption. Session resumption tickets are signed server-side, and the signing secret is defined on the line that follows.

env line for kawif-fadug: RELAY_SECRET20=06912eabac08d98736ad

Step 7: Enable trace propagation. Once the Tracewell collector is live, every service in the Pelham cluster must forward context headers or spans will orphan. During rollout, watch the dropped-span gauge; a sustained rise means a service is stripping headers. Roll back only the offending service, not the collector. Apply the collector settings listed below before restarting.

config for yahof-tajop:
zorath:
  pin: 7493
  metrics_host: metrics.zorath.tolvaqsys.internal
  tenant: praiel
  seal: seal_fd9cd4f1